Twelve former OU softball players compete in AUSL 2026 season
Summary

The 2026 season of the AUSL features 12 former Oklahoma softball players on team rosters. The season commenced on June 11, with the Oklahoma City Spark achieving a 13-5 victory against the Texas Volts on opening day. Ailana Agbayani, a 2026 graduate, was selected by the Chicago Bandits in the AUSL College Draft. Among the active participants, several have previous professional experience while others are making their league debuts. Amber Flores serves as head coach for the Spark, which has players representing every AUSL team.
